What Are Weight Loss Injections? Weight loss injections are prescribed treatments that help with weight management. They usually work by curbing appetite, boosting metabolism, or improving how your body handles blood sugar. These injections are not magic solutions, but when combined with healthy habits, they can make a big difference. The Top Contender: Semaglutide (Wegovy and Ozempic) Right now, Semaglutide is considered the most effective weight loss injection on the market. It’s sold under brand names like Wegovy and Ozempic. Wegovy is the brand name for semaglutide, an injectable medication used to help people lose weight. It works by mimicking a hormone in the body that helps regulate blood sugar levels and appetite. By making you feel fuller for longer, Wegovy can reduce your overall calorie intake, making it easier to lose weight. One option that some consider is using weight loss pills like Alli tablets. But can these help with belly fat? Let’s take a closer look. What Are Alli Tablets? Alli is an over-the-counter weight loss tablet that contains a lower dose of orlistat, the same ingredient found in prescription Xenical capsules. Orlistat works by blocking some of the fat you eat from being absorbed by your body. Instead, this fat passes through your digestive system and is removed in your stool. Alli is designed to be taken with a low-fat, reduced-calorie diet, and it’s usually recommended for adults who are overweight (with a BMI of 28 or higher). How Does It Help with Fat Loss? Let’s explore the differences, benefits, and limitations of Orlistat capsules in comparison to alternative weight loss medications. What are Orlistat Capsules? Orlistat capsules are a weight loss medication that works by blocking the action of lipase, an enzyme responsible for breaking down fats in the digestive system. As a result, the fat you consume in your meals is not fully absorbed by your body and is instead excreted. This helps reduce your overall calorie intake and supports weight loss. Orlistat is typically used alongside a low-calorie, balanced diet and regular physical activity. How Does Orlistat Compare to Other Weight Loss Drugs?
